Durham moves at a brisk speed. Morning web traffic towards RTP, late evenings at Fight it out or the hospitals, night courses, youth sporting activities timetables layered on top. Dogs really feel that rhythm as well, specifically when their people are in and out at odd hours. A trustworthy dog walker in Durham, NC can steady the day for both of you, offering your dog structure and electrical outlets while you handle life.

I have worked with canines across the Triangular long enough to see just how the right strolling regular adjustments a household. Power levels, problem actions discolor, and proprietors stop rushing traffic signals to obtain home by lunch. The details issue. Walkers who recognize Durham's microclimates in summer season, flooded stretches on the Ellerbe Creek Trail after a storm, and which neighborhoods get dark early in winter season can tailor trips that are secure, improving, and realistic.

Below are the most purposeful benefits I have actually seen, adhered to by concrete guidance on assessing dog walking services in Durham, NC.

Durham's day-to-day fact for dogs

Our environment swings. July and August bring lengthy strings of days above 90 levels with sidewalk that french fries paws swiftly. Plant pollen spikes can set off impulse flare ups in springtime. We additionally get cold wave with freezing rain that turn sidewalks slippery. Great pet pedestrians prepare around all of it. They begin earlier in heat, usage shaded greenways like Sandy Creek Park, bring water, button to sniffy decompression strolls in tree cover, and shorten lunchtime stretches if required. When ice hits, they choose safer courses, wipe paws, and watch for salt irritation.

The constructed setting shapes options also. Midtown has tighter pathways and even more noise. Woodcroft and Hope Valley offer calmer cul-de-sacs and loopholes with mature trees. The American Cigarette Trail is wonderful for right, stable mileage, yet it can be busy with bikes. A smart dog walker reviews the map, after that reviews your canine, and integrates both to obtain the appropriate type of exercise.

The leading seven benefits of hiring an expert dog walker in Durham

1. Consistent, breed suitable workout that fits the season

Every pet needs activity, but not the exact same kind or dosage. A 9 years of age bulldog does not require what a 10 month old Aussie demands. A specialist pet dog strolling service brings that calibration. In summertime, my walkers in Durham shift high drive rounding up breeds to dubious, stop and smell routes near Third Fork Creek in the late early morning, after that do any kind of cardio operate in the cooler night port. Elderly dogs obtain short, constant potty breaks with mild strolls and rest. On mild fall days, we extend period and surface, using leaf litter and brand-new scents as brain work. Over a month, that equilibrium of strength and remainder improves endurance without overwhelming joints or getting too hot, particularly crucial on moist days that compromise cooling.

2. Lunchtime alleviation, much healthier food digestion, fewer accidents

Gastrointestinal comfort and bladder health and wellness enhance with regular alleviation. Pups under six months rarely make it longer than 4 hours without a break, regardless of how much you wish they could. Several grown-up pet dogs can hold it, yet at an expense, particularly senior citizens or those on specific medications. Trustworthy midday strolls lower urinary system system infection threat and aid manage defecation. In my notes, households with a consistent 20 to half an hour noontime walk saw interior mishaps drop to near no within two weeks, even for recently adopted pets who were still settling in. That predictability reduces stress and anxiety and protects against the type of agitated energy that constructs when a pet has to wait also long.

3. Better behavior with targeted psychological work

A tired pet is a myth if all you do is run them till their legs totter. The brain needs a work. Good canine walkers utilize scent games at trailheads, pattern video games at silent edges, and basic impulse control on leash to bring arousal down, after that maintain it there. We will certainly request a rest and eye call at busy crosswalks on Ninth Road, incentive calm while a bus passes, and step off the walkway for area if a skateboard approaches. Ten purposeful repetitions succeeded issue greater than a frantic mile. In time, drawing reduces, reactivity softens, and your canine learns exactly how to recover from unexpected noise or crowds. That pays off in the insured dog walker real world, like exterior dishes at Geer Road or waiting in line at a veterinarian clinic.

4. Social confidence without chaos

Everyone pictures their canine performing at a park with a lots new friends. Some thrive there, some obtain overloaded, and a few discover negative habits fast. Expert canine walkers in Durham, NC take care of social exposure strategically. If a canine enjoys business, we combine suitable strolling pals by size, energy, and leash manners, keep teams tiny, and select paths with adequate size for comfy side by side movement, like sections of Fight it out Woodland where permitted. For pets who choose area, we arrange solo strolls and course them at off peak times. The outcome is social self-confidence improved favorable, controlled experiences, not required proximity.

5. Early detection of health issues and much safer walks

Walkers hang around seeing your pet dog step, sniff, and get rid of everyday. That repeating exposes little modifications. We discover the head bob that recommends an aching wrist, a brand-new hitch in the hips on staircases, the way a normally stable tummy generates soft stool two days running. A message with a fast video clip frequently motivates a preventive veterinarian visit that conserves larger difficulty later on. Security recognition extends past the pet. Durham has urban wild animals, from hawks to the weird coyote sighting at dawn near woody sides. We maintain pet dogs on leash per neighborhood policies, scan for foxtails and burrs, lug tick eliminators, and prevent warm asphalt at midday. I have actually rescheduled strolls to shaded loops extra times than I can count when a warm advisory hit, and proprietors thanked me later.

6. Actual ease for complicated schedules

Shifts transform. A meeting runs long. A youngster gets up with a high temperature. A canine strolling solution absorbs that changability. A lot of established canine pedestrians in Durham supply schedule windows, very same day add if you book early, and application based updates. You obtain a GPS map, a couple of pictures, and a brief note regarding mood, poop, and anything notable. Also if you are in a laboratory or scrubbed in, you can eye your phone and understand your dog is covered. The psychological lift is actual. Customers usually claim the updates aid them focus at the office, then walk in the door prepared to take pleasure in the evening as opposed to scramble to repair a mess.

7. A calmer home life

When a dog's needs are met dependably, they bark much less at squirrels, eat fewer shoes, and settle faster after supper. That changes the feel of your house. I think of one pair in Trinity Park whose young vizsla howled whenever they left. We set a half an hour smell walk at 11, after that a 15 minute potty break with two brief training video games at 3. Within 3 weeks, their next-door neighbors quit texting regarding noise. They started welcoming buddies over once more. The pet dog learned that every day has beats, and stress and anxiety shed its grip.

What a specialist pet walking service usually offers in Durham

Service food selections vary, yet you will certainly see patterns across the better canine walking services in Durham, NC. Typical go to lengths float at 20, 30, and 60 mins. Some use 45 minutes, which works well in extreme weather condition or for canines who do ideal with a quick loop and a few minutes of indoor play. A lot of business utilize an organizing app that verifies time home windows, logs the walk course, and allows you upgrade feeding or medicine notes.

Solo walks fit reactive, senior, or clinically intricate canines. Paired or tiny team strolls can reduce price and include risk-free social time, however ask what group dimension implies in method. I seldom see more than 2 canines per pedestrian on city sidewalks. Three is a difficult limit I suggest for tracks with broad courses. Off chain journeys sound amazing, yet true off leash is uncommon in Durham because of chain legislations and security. A reputable dog walker will certainly maintain your pet leashed unless on personal property with authorization, and they will inform you that up front.

Expect standard equipment management, like cleaning paws after rainfall, rejuvenating water, and towel drying if required. A lot of pedestrians carry a little package, poop bags, extra slip lead, a foldable water dish, and paw balm in wintertime. Keys are stored in lockboxes or coded systems, and insurance must cover essential loss. If your canine needs lunchtime medication, verify the service's plan on carrying out pills or drops. Several will certainly do it, but they will certainly want an authorized guideline sheet and perhaps a quick demo.

Pricing in context, and what affects it

Rates relocate with experience, insurance, and visit size. In Durham, a 20 min go to typically lands between 18 and 28 bucks, a thirty minutes visit between 22 and 35 bucks, and a 60 minute see between 35 and 55 bucks. Add ons like a 2nd canine can be a little fee, usually 3 to 8 bucks, relying on the dimension and dealing with needs. Weekend, vacation, or late night ports might lug additional charges. Solo responsive dog getaways set you back more than a relaxed paired walk, not because any individual is penalizing the pet, yet due to the fact that two hands, two eyes, and a wide buffer are committed to one animal.

Be skeptical of rates that seem too reduced. Employees require training, time extra padding for emergency situations, and rest. A lasting canine strolling service pays rather, keeps insurance coverage, and can take in the occasional flat tire without canceling your dog's day.

How to pick the most effective dog walker in Durham, NC

Plenty of search engine result show up when you kind dog walker Durham NC. Sorting them takes judgment, and you do not need an advanced degree to do it well. Begin with insurance and experience, after that watch how a walker engages with your pet and with you. Focus on the small things, like preparation at the fulfill and welcome and the quality of their interaction. Ask for referrals from customers with pets similar to your own, not simply beautiful generalities.

Here is a small list that maintains the basics front and center:

  • Proof of company insurance, bonding, and employees' payment if they have employees, plus a clear policy for keys or lockboxes.
  • Training technique that makes use of incentives and humane handling, with specifics on how they take care of pulling, barking, or sudden lunges.
  • Experience with your dog's account, as an example, big adolescent pet dogs, elders with joint inflammation, or leash reactive dogs.
  • Clear go to framework, timing windows, and back-up plan if your primary pedestrian is sick or stuck, with general practitioner or image updates.
  • Transparent pricing, termination terms, holiday surcharges, and exactly how they manage extreme warmth, tornados, or ice.

When you fulfill, see your pet dog. A great walker offers a dog area to sniff and come close to first, stoops sidewards rather than impending, and stays clear of harsh patting immediately. They manage leashes smoothly, check harness fit, and ask where your pet suches as to go. If your dog is reluctant or responsive, a silent initial browse through with no stress to walk far may be the ideal call.

Local context that matters greater than you think

Durham and neighboring communities implement leash and pet waste pickup policies. A professional ought to mention this without prompting. Ask exactly how they path on hot days, wet days, and during leaf pickup when pathways get obstructed. In summer, shaded routes along creeks or in older communities with high trees make an actual distinction for brachycephalic in-home dog walking services types. In winter season, some walkways stay icy long after the sun strikes others, particularly on north facing hills. Individuals who walk daily in your part of community know where the risk-free footing is.

Traffic timing is another quiet factor. Around schools, dismissal home windows develop collections of cars and youngsters with scooters, which can spook noise sensitive canines. A pedestrian who knows to change 20 minutes previously that week deserves their fee.

Interview inquiries and five refined red flags

You will have your own listing of concerns. Add a couple of that move beyond the site gloss. Ask them to define a recent walk that did not go to strategy and what they altered. Ask exactly how they would certainly warm up a high power pet dog on a humid day to prevent getting too hot. Request for a brief demo of how they handle a pull toward a squirrel. Answers that seem stayed in are what you want.

Watch for these red flags that frequently anticipate frustrations later:

  • Vague or prideful responses concerning insurance or emergency planning.
  • Reliance on aversive tools without your approval, such as sliding prong collars or making use of chain pops as a default.
  • Overpromising, like strolling 4 or 5 pets at once on midtown pathways, or assuring that a reactive pet dog will certainly be fine in big groups within a week.
  • Thin communication, late replies during the test week, or inconsistent stroll windows without any heads up.
  • Indifference to weather adjustments, like insisting on lengthy lunchtime asphalt strolls during a warm advisory.

Three common scenarios, and how a great dog walker adapts

A 6 month old pup in Lakewood. Potty training is mostly there, but lunch is unsteady. The walker establishes two midday sees for the initial two weeks, a 15 minute relief at 11 and a 20 min walk at 2 with 2 easy training video games. They shorten the walk on hot days, offer water, and log each pee and poop. Within a month, the proprietor goes down to one thirty minutes noontime browse through due to the fact that the pet dog is reliably holding in between 10 and 3.

A responsive shepherd near Southpoint. The dog lunges at bikes and joggers. The walker chooses quieter roads at 10 a.m., after that utilizes range from triggers, fulfilling sign in. They keep the pet at the edge of comfort and never ever press through reactivity. Over 4 to six weeks, the guard can pass a jogger at 30 feet without barking, then 20 feet. Not best, however convenient, and the proprietor feels secure again.

A senior beagle downtown with ancient hips. Stairways are difficult in the morning. The walker times check outs after discomfort meds, utilizes a rear harness aid if required, and picks level loopholes with lawn shoulders. They massage therapy paws after icy days and spray a little water on the stomach throughout warmth. The canine returns home web content, not hopping, and the owner's vet records stable weight and much better mobility.

Working partnership, just how to make it smooth

Start with a clear profile. Consist of regimens, health notes, where the harness hangs, how to avoid the neighbor's yappy fence line, and your dog's preferred reward. Pedestrians move faster and much safer when they do not need to guess. Set sensible time windows and choose an essential gain access to system that does not need day-to-day control. Throughout the first week, check the application notes, reply if something looks off, and deal comments. Two or three little training course adjustments beforehand prevent longer term drift from your preferences.

If your timetable whipsaws, bundle adjustments when you can. Numerous dog strolling solutions plan courses the evening before. A single message which contains all week updates defeats a string of private pings. Maintain emergency get in touches with present. If you understand a storm is coming, preauthorize the pedestrian to reduce exterior time and expand indoor enrichment, like nose collaborate with a few treats concealed under cups.

Most canines take advantage of consistency, yet a small amount of uniqueness keeps them interested. Weekly or two, ask the pedestrian to choose a new loop or add a brief pattern video game at the end. That tweak stimulates the mind without ramping arousal.

The duty of training and boundaries

A dog walker is not a substitute for a trainer, however a skilled pedestrian reinforces the rules you set. If you are teaching loosened leash walking, settle on signs and incentives. If your dog can not greet on leash, the walker ought to mirror that limit and redirect with a simple sit and deal with as various other dogs pass. When everybody deals with the dog the same way, progress sticks.

Be thoughtful concerning equipment. Harnesses that clip at the breast can lower drawing for some pet dogs and aggravate movement for others. Collars should have 2 finger slack, harness bands need to rest clear of shoulder blades. Share your veterinarian's guidance on orthopedic concerns or any kind of constraints. The most effective dog walkers durham has will certainly ask to change the strategy if they see chafing or if stride modifications after 15 minutes.

Where to look, and just how to verify

Referrals still beat algorithms. Ask your veterinarian tech, your neighbor with the tranquil Laboratory, your structure manager. Many of the steady dog walking services Durham NC residents count on maintain a reduced advertising account because they are reserved with word of mouth. If you do search online, integrate "dog walking solution Durham" with your area name. Check out testimonials, however evaluate specifics over celebrity matters. An evaluation that says, "They rerouted to color during last week's warm advisory and brought added water for my pug," is worth 10 common raves.

Schedule a paid test week before making a monthly commitment. Schedule three to five sees across different times. Review punctuality within the agreed home window, the quality of notes, just how your dog welcomes the walker on day 3, and whether little concerns obtain smoothed rapidly. If your pet dog returns kicked back, beverages water, after that snoozes, you are on track. If your canine rotates at the door for an hour after the pedestrian leaves, or you see installing reactivity, readjust or reconsider.

Weather, security, and sensible expectations

Durham summer seasons will certainly test even fit pets. On 95 level days with high moisture, your pet dog does not need range, they need risk-free interaction. A 15 to 20 minute shaded smell walk with water and a cool off towel inside is frequently the right phone call. Good solutions connect these modifications and do not excuse safeguarding your canine. Also, during electrical storms, many dogs stop at the door. Forcing them out develops fights. A pedestrian should pivot to interior enrichment, potty ideally throughout lulls, and keep you informed.

Traffic and building and construction shift swiftly around right here. Pathway closures pop up without caution. I have actually transformed an arranged loophole right into a cul-de-sac figure eight just to stay clear of a loud backhoe. The metric is not miles, it is high quality. If your pet dog gets 5 strong mins of loose leash method, three calm direct exposures to delivery trucks, and a clean potty break, that is an effective lunchtime check out on a noisy day.

A last word on matching, not simply hiring

You are not seeking any type of dog walker, you are looking for the best dog walker for your pet and your corner of Durham. The match turns up in little tells. Your dog's body movement softens when the pedestrian shows up. The path keeps in mind reference your spots, not common streets. The pedestrian anticipates weather condition and traffic like a neighborhood. Messages really feel thoughtful, not templated. That is what an expert relationship with a canine strolling service appears like when it works.

When you locate that fit, every little thing else clicks right into location. Your canine obtains what they require. Your routine opens up. Your house is calmer. And Durham feels a little smaller, in the most effective way, since somebody on your group is around walking the blocks with care.
